Output 528509b5082ef8c6968bb354692d8e0e0b6cc48fd2a3aae4906b4fca44517b42:0

value
697457
script pubkey
OP_HASH160 OP_PUSHBYTES_20 731567d2d31406bfa9c1be63010f98a6120428a6 OP_EQUAL
address
3CBXGtVn8Z77uA1qRYYfdUZ2ZebsXz2dND
transaction
528509b5082ef8c6968bb354692d8e0e0b6cc48fd2a3aae4906b4fca44517b42
confirmations
109748
spent
true